About The Position

The Machine Operator I is an entry-level position and is intended for individuals who have limited manufacturing experience. The Machine Operator I handles the basic deburring, buffing, sanding, and tumble operations and works independently and in a team environment. They also complete tasks within Finishing, Engraving, Cerakote, Black Oxide, and MagCell. Overall daily responsibilities can include minor assembly, working with small hand tools, sand blasters, and tumblers to finish mechanical parts. The Machine Operator also engraves serial numbers and other engravings on SIG SAUER firearms as required and/or requested by our customers using various laser cutting machines to meet defined output rates.

Responsibilities

  • Use hard gauging to confirm proper characteristics as required.
  • Participate in assigned root cause analysis activities.
  • Bead and sand blast.
  • Run tumblers following established procedures.
  • Under supervision from leads, advanced operators, engineers, and supervisors use automated and manual equipment, chemicals to clean robots (acetone), strip coating (acetone/sand blast), run and mix the coating/painting booth, and dunking mag tubes in multiple chemical processes.
  • Use Standard Laser Engraver and Automated Laser Cells to engrave all non-serialized products.
